A visit to a Virginia State Park is full of family fun. Whether you are hiking, picnicking, camping, boating, fishing... you will bring home many memories. A visit to one of our gift shops will let you select a souvenir of your visit. One thing we don't want you to bring home is ticks.
Yes, it's that time again. Warm and hot weather makes ticks more active and it's more likely you will inadvertently take one home with your after an outdoor visit.
My husband seems to be a tick attractor. Just a walk through the nature walk near our home usually nets a few ticks. We are firm believers in daily tick checks. Most tick borne diseases are only transmitted after the tick has been attached for several hours to a couple of days, so the sooner you get the little devil off you, the better. Make it a game with your kids. In fact, anytime they have been playing outdoors, you should make it a practice to do a tick check. 
A good method to check for ticks is in the shower or bath or stand in front of a mirror in your bathroom.
Prevention is the best practice, although the Mid-Atlantic is known for a furious tick season in the summer months, if you plan to hike stay on the trail, avoid tall grass, and wear long pants with socks!
You will see that your Virginia State Parks keeps the grasses around the cabins and campgrounds mowed short and all visitor areas, remind your kids to not wander off into fields or buffer areas at the parks.

ARE YOU BOLD ENOUGH FOR BOULDERING?

BOULDERING?      
As its name implies, bouldering is basically the type of rock climbing where one has to work his or her way through a boulder route, which is usually called a problem. As simple as it may sound, some problems require specific moves for one to get through them. These moves require practice to successfully pull them off, and therein lies the fun - trying over and over until you solve the problem. With bouldering you actually don't climb very high, usually no more than 12bouldering picture feet off the ground.

Bouldering doesn't actually need most pieces of climbing equipment such as ropes, carabiners, and a harnesses. Climbing shoes for better scaling and chalk for better grip help, but aren't a necessity to get started. Crash pad to cushion a fall are helpful, but sometimes instead of using crash pads climbers assign a spotter, or someone who will stand below the climber and cushion their fall.

The Roanoke, VA region is home to a little known bouldering secret called McAfee Knob.

The hike to McAfee Knob is one of the more popular hiking sections of the Appalachian Trail, and the 3.5 mile hike (one way) is well worth it. The 270° panoramic view available at the knob is astounding...and the fact that there are more than 75 climbable boulders at the summit is the icing on the cake.

The long hike and vast expanse of boulders has kept the area fairly underdeveloped, which means you usually have the place all to yourself. Most boulders are vertical (between 10 and 20 feet tall) with slopers, pockets, edges, tiny crimps, and glorious jugs that will keep you entertained all day long. Earl Hamner Boyhood Home (Schuyler): Who doesn’t remember The Waltons television series of the 1970s. The show’s creator was Earl Hamner, Jr., and much of what viewers saw on the show was based on Hamner’s own childhood near Schuyler, Virginia. His boyhood home has now been fully restored and is open for tours daily. Good night, John-Boy!   See Delsjourney to Walton's Mountain.

Step back to a simpler time when you visit Mount Airy. Actor Andy Griffith grew up here, and it's no coincidence that a stroll down Main Street in the "Friendly City" reminds people of the town of Mayberry on the endearing and enduringly popular '60s hit TV series. Fans of The Andy Griffith Show can visit The Andy Griffith Museum, Floyd's City Barber Shop, Opie's Candy Store, Wally's Service Station, Mayberry Soda Fountain, Mayberry Courthouse,  the Old City Jail, Snappy Lunch, Andy's childhood home, the Andy Griffith Playhouse, and take a ride in a Squad Car Tour.  Visit Mayberry website here

FEATURED HIKE - ROCK CASTLE GORGE

Rock Castle Gorge is an incredible 11-mile hike just off the Blue Ridge Parkway. 
There are several variations you can do for shorter mileage but it is highly recommended that you complete the entire loop.
  • Classic hike
  • Moderate to difficult hike
  • 11 miles with shorter variations
  • Located at milepost 167.5 on the Blue Ridge Parkway
